The read

The Kansas State Wildcats take their new interim-coach energy on the road to United Supermarkets Arena to face a Texas Tech squad trying to reinvent itself. The 12.5-point spread reflects the Texas Tech team that built an elite 27.6 Net Rating, but that rating was anchored by JT Toppin. With Toppin and his 21.8 points and 10.8 rebounds per game out for the season, the Red Raiders' ceiling has completely changed. We saw the immediate impact in their last game, a 72-67 loss to Arizona State where Tech turned the ball over 17 times without their primary frontcourt stabilizer. Covering a massive double-digit spread requires high-end efficiency and margin-building consistency, which is incredibly difficult to sustain when you are actively scrambling to replace a superstar and leaning on smaller rotation players.

Meanwhile, Kansas State's 11-15 overall record hides a startling reality about their active roster. Driven by the nation's second-leading scorer in P.J. Haggerty at 23.7 points per game, the Wildcats' starting five actually averages slightly more points at 69.3 and shoots a higher effective field goal percentage at 58.8 percent than Texas Tech's starters, who sit at 69.1 points and 55.1 percent eFG. Following the coaching change to Matthew Driscoll, K-State just dropped 90 points on Baylor while shooting 56.7 percent from the floor.

Even expecting some offensive regression from that emotional high, the Wildcats possess the high-end perimeter scoring talent with Haggerty and Nate Johnson to consistently trade baskets. The market is pricing this game like the Texas Tech of January, but without Toppin to dominate the interior, 12.5 points is simply too many to lay.
